In a preseason clash highlighting backups and reserves at EverBank Stadium, the Jacksonville Jaguars emerged with a decisive 20-7 win over the Tampa Bay Buccaneers. Mac Jones, stepping in due to Trevor Lawrence's absence, impressed as he forged two touchdown connections, including an intricate 25-yard strike to Parker Washington that initiated a 17-play drive covering nearly half the second quarter.
The Jaguars' securement of control was cemented with a late first-half field goal by Cam Little, who would nail a longer 44-yarder in the third. The offensive pace was maintained by Jones' poised performance, specifically a precise 31-yard pass to Brevin Easton in the fourth quarter. Jacksonville’s defense, anchored by vibrant performances despite resting many starters, neutralized Tampa Bay's efforts in the latter half, stifling Kyle Trask's attempts to ignite a comeback.
Mac Jones (JAX)
Mac Jones delivered a precise 25-yard touchdown pass to Parker Washington, exploiting Tampa Bay's defense on a pivotal third-and-17 situation, igniting a 17-play drive and giving Jacksonville an early 7-0 lead.
Kyle Trask (TB)
Kyle Trask demonstrated calm under pressure with a 6-yard touchdown pass to Cody Thompson, leveling the score at 7-7 after a robust 68-yard drive from the Buccaneers.
Cam Little (JAX)
Cam Little confidently slotted a 26-yard field goal just before halftime, restoring Jacksonville's lead at 10-7 amid a tense encounter.
Cam Little (JAX)
Cam Little converted a 44-yard field goal following a productive Jaguars' drive, stretching their advantage to 13-7 and maintaining momentum.
Mac Jones (JAX)
Mac Jones capitalized on Brevin Easton's route-running mastery, threading a 31-yard touchdown pass downfield to solidify the Jaguars' dominance at 20-7.
Chase McLaughlin (TB)
Chase McLaughlin missed a crucial 42-yard field goal attempt that swung momentum further in favor of the Jaguars, preserving their lead at a critical junction.
Jose Ramirez (TB)
Jose Ramirez displayed his prowess on Tampa Bay's defense, sacking C.J. Beathard for a substantial 15-yard drop, amidst the Jaguars' sustained offensive drive.
